The new £15 million water park in Rhyl, on the town's former skate park, will open next month.
Last month, residents were given the chance to snap up tickets for a a ‘one off’ session between March 14 and 29. There were 3,500 tickets on offer.
Applications for the tickets have closed. Those successful will be contacted by March 11.
Slides at the attraction include the Anaconda, Speedster and Boomerang.
There is a Piranha Play area for younger visitors and TAG Active and Junior TAG arenas.
